Start your day with a pickup from your hotel in Phong Nha and head to the Vinh Moc Tunnels. Learn about the history of the tunnels, which were used by the Vietnamese people during the Vietnam War.
Continue to the Ben Hai River and Hien Luong Bridge, which divided the country into two parts from 1954 to 1975. Learn about the history of the bridge and its role in the war.
Next, visit the La Vang Church, a well-known tourist attraction in Vietnam. Learn about the church's significance to Catholics and its importance as a pilgrimage site.
Finally, head to Hue and check in to your hotel.
